Harnessing it's Power of PCR: Diagnostics and Further
Polymerase Chain Reaction (PCR) has revolutionized numerous fields, chiefly in diagnostics. This powerful technique allows for the quick amplification of DNA sequences, permitting the detection of even minute amounts of genetic material. In diagnostic settings, PCR is extensively used to detect infectious agents such as bacteria, viruses, and parasites. Moreover, PCR plays a crucial role in genetic testing, allowing for the screening of genetic disorders and evaluating disease progression.

This Journey of Scientific Data in Healthcare from Bench to Bedside
Within the realm of healthcare, scientific breakthroughs frequently begin in laboratories and research centers. These initial discoveries often reside as data on benches, awaiting translation into tangible benefits for patients. This journey from bench to bedside is a multifaceted process that involves rigorous testing, validation, and ultimately, implementation within clinical settings. Experts meticulously analyze the characteristics of scientific data, extracting relevant insights that hold the potential to revolutionize treatment strategies.
- Clinical trials play a pivotal role in bridging the gap between laboratory findings and real-world applications. By assessing new treatments in controlled situations, researchers can gather crucial evidence regarding their safety, efficacy, and potential results.
- Governmental bodies scrutinize the data obtained from clinical trials to ensure that new therapies meet stringent standards for patient well-being. This meticulous review process safeguards patients and fosters trust in the healthcare system.
- Once a treatment is approved, its implementation entails careful coordination within existing healthcare systems. Clinicians must be educated on the proper use of new therapies, and patients should have access to clear guidance regarding their treatment options.
